The Night Cry (1926)
Directed by
Herman C. Raymaker
Rin Tin Tin .... Himself - a dog
John Harron .... John Martin
June Marlowe .... Mrs. John Martin
Gayne Whitman .... Miguel Hernández
Heinie Conklin .... Tony
Don Alvarado .... Pedro
Mary Louise Miller .... The Martin Baby A
giant condor is killing sheep and Rinty is unjustly accused and by
the law of the range must be destroyed. Rinty's owner hides him from
the other ranchers. The condor steals a child and Rinty tracks it to
its lair and destroys the giant bird. All the stories of how Rin-Tin-Tin
could really act are substantiated in this film. The scene when
Rinty returns home not knowing why his owner is angry with him has
to be our favorite.
